Carol Gaudino

Senior Manager, Member Engagement at Healthcare Anchor Network

Carol Gaudino is a seasoned professional in member engagement and community relations with extensive experience across various organizations. Currently serving as the Senior Manager of Member Engagement at Healthcare Anchor Network since December 2021, Carol has previously held roles at The Democracy Collaborative, CG Consulting, Momentum Nonprofit Partners, Leadership Memphis, Baptist Memorial Health Care, and Volunteer Mid-South. Carol's background includes significant positions in marketing and development, with earlier career experiences at Zoo Miami Foundation and Royal Caribbean International. Educational qualifications include a Certificate in Corporate Citizenship Management from Boston College Carroll School of Management and a BS in Business Administration with a focus on Marketing and Management from San Francisco State University.

Healthcare Anchor Network

The Healthcare Anchor Network (HAN) is a nationally recognized collaboration of more than 65+ health systems leveraging their institutional assets more intentionally to improve health and well-being by addressing economic and racial inequities in the communities they serve. HAN works to achieve a critical mass of health systems adopting the anchor mission, a proactive commitment to leverage their economic, political, and human capital in partnership with community to drive equitable, local economic impact. Through defining the healthcare leadership standard, promoting industry collaboration, incubating and scaling anchor strategies, and leading innovations in implementation, HAN strives to build a healthcare and anchor institution movement focused on addressing economic and racial inequities in community conditions that create poor health.
